The academic staff at Reading School of Pharmacy conduct internationally competitive research across four research divisions. These are Pharmaceutics, Pharmaceutical Chemistry, Pharmacology, and Pharmacy Practice.

Our staff have published many academic papers and book chapters, and gain significant funding from research councils, the pharmaceutical industry, and charities.
